Per the USDA soil survey, 75.5% of surveyed land in Turner County carries a prime-farmland designation (including conditional classes such as "prime if drained"), with a further 13.8% classed as farmland of statewide importance. The county's most extensive soil is Egan-Ethan complex. Soil quality varies parcel by parcel — check the exact land:
